Renin-angiotensin-aldosterone system inhibitors and mortality risk in elderly patients with atrial fibrillation. Insights from the nationwide START registry

Eur J Intern Med. 2024 Jan:119:84-92. doi: 10.1016/j.ejim.2023.08.019. Epub 2023 Aug 28.

Abstract

Background: Arterial hypertension is the most common cardiovascular comorbidity in atrial fibrillation (AF). Few studies investigated management strategies of hypertension in AF.

Materials and methods: We included 5769 AF patients on oral anticoagulants from the nationwide ongoing Italian START registry. We investigated the prescription of antihypertensive drugs and mortality risk. Subgroup analyses according to sex and major cardiovascular comorbidities were performed.

Results: Mean age was 80.8 years, 46.1% were women; 80.3% of patients were hypertensive. Furosemide (30.1%) was the most frequent diuretic followed by hydrochlorothiazide (15.4%) and potassium canrenoate (7.9%). 61.1% received β-blockers: 34.2% bisoprolol, 6.2% atenolol. Additionally, 36.9% were on angiotensin converting enzyme inhibitors (ACE-I): ramipril (20.9%), enalapril (5.3%) and perindopril (2.8%); 31.7% were on angiotensin receptors blockers (ARBs): valsartan (7.6%) and irbesartan (6.4%). Amlodipine and lercanidipine were prescribed in 14.0% and 2.3%, respectively. ACE-I (p < 0.001), α-blockers (p = 0.020) and Dihydropyridines calcium channel blockers (p = 0.004) were more common in men, while ARBs (p = 0.008), thiazide diuretics (p < 0.001) and β-blockers (p < 0.001) in women. During 22.61 ± 17.1 months, 512 patients died. Multivariable Cox regression analysis showed that ACE-I (Hazard ratio [HR] 0.758, 95% Confidence Interval [95%CI] 0.612-0.940, p = 0.012) and ARBs (HR 0.623, 95%CI 0.487-0.796, p < 0.001) inversely associated with mortality. ACE-I/ARBs inversely associated with mortality in both sexes and in patients with diabetes. This associastion was evident for ACE-I in patients with previous cardiovascular disease, and for ARBs in HF.

Conclusion: A lower mortality risk was found in AF patients on ACE-I/ARBs. Different prescription patterns of antihypertensive drugs between men and women do exist.
